What Is S//x Positivity?
S//x positivity isn't about saying "yes" to everything or being interested in having more s//x. At its core, it's an evidence-informed mindset that recognizes s//xuality as a normal part of being human while emphasizing consent, communication, respect, and freedom from shame.
One of the biggest misconceptions is that being s//x positive means always being available or open to any experience. In reality, the opposite is true. S//x positivity supports each person's autonomy to choose what feels right for them, whether that means being highly s//xually active, occasionally intimate, celibate, or as//xual. Every consensual choice deserves respect.
Consent remains the foundation of every healthy intimate experience. It should be clear, enthusiastic, informed, and ongoing; not something assumed or given once for all future interactions. Healthy relationships also rely on honest conversations about desires, boundaries, expectations, comfort, and changing needs.
S//x positivity also recognizes that people experience intimacy differently. Relationship structures, identities, orientations, interests, and expressions vary from person to person, and those differences should be met with curiosity and respect rather than judgment or stigma. There is no single "correct" way to experience or express consensual s//xuality.
Perhaps most importantly, s//x positivity challenges shame. Better conversations, inclusive education, and accurate information help people make informed decisions, advocate for their boundaries, and build healthier relationships with themselves and others.
